JURIA (쥬리아) is a Japanese singer and a member of the Japanese – Korean girl group XG under XGALX and AVEX.

JURIA (XG) Facts:

– She is the Main Vocalist in XG.
– She was born in Osaka, Japan.
– Her family calls her Juri, which is her nickname.
– She has amazing vocal skills.
– Her mom’s love for music inspired her to start singing when she was just 10 years old.
– One of her previous stage names was Yano Juria.
– She was also part of a unit called Juri♡Puri.
– She has big dreams, so when things don’t go as planned, she sometimes feels frustrated and worried.
– On her days off, she likes to cook and have dinner with her loved ones, and she enjoys relaxing and having fun.
– When she was 11 years old, she appeared in commercials, like one for the Nintendo 3DS game “ちゃおイラストクラブ,” and in 2015, she did a commercial for “ピラメキーノ.”
– Starting from August 12, 2015, she appeared on a TV program called “<Piramekino 子役恋物語>” on TV TOKYO.
– Her representative emoji is Bear.

Likes & Dislikes

– She loves pop music, R&B, and hip-hop.
– She’s a fan of shiny and sparkly things.
– She’s fond of eating sweets.
